Can a Light-Guided device make arterial sticks easier?

NCT ID NCT07765199

First seen Aug 14, 2026 · Last updated Aug 14, 2026

Summary

This study tests whether a new device called Blood'up can help locate the radial artery in the wrist better than the traditional method of feeling for the pulse. Healthy volunteers will have arterial blood samples taken from both wrists, one using the device and the other using manual palpation, to compare success rates. The study also includes a group where low blood pressure is simulated with a blood pressure cuff, to see if the device helps when the pulse is harder to feel. The goal is to see if this technology could reduce the number of needle sticks needed and improve patient comfort.

Active substance
Blood'up device (a non-invasive ultrasound-based device that projects a light signal to locate the radial artery) compared with manual palpation
What this could lead to
If effective, this device could help healthcare workers find arteries more easily, especially in patients with low blood pressure, reducing pain and complications from repeated punctures.
What could go wrong
This is a small pilot study in healthy volunteers, so results may not apply to real patients. The device is still under development and may not improve success rates as hoped.
